John R Esposito, DDS, Dentist

260 Knowles Ave
Ste 110
SouthamptonPA  18966-3858 (Bucks County)


Phone: 215-322-0467
Fax: 215-322-5821
Email: jre***@*****ol.com

NPI: 1851309090
License Number: DS017156L (PA)